- •Технология разработки программного
- •Лабораторная работа №1 (2 часа) Организация проекта приложения
- •Задание
- •Программа работы
- •Пояснения к работе
- •Указания к выполнению работы
- •Контрольные вопросы и задания
- •Лабораторная работа №2 (2 часа) Работа с компонентами
- •Задание
- •Программа работы
- •Пояснения к работе
- •Указания к выполнению работы
- •Контрольные вопросы и задания
- •Указания к выполнению работы
- •Контрольные вопросы и задания
- •Указания к выполнению работы
- •Контрольные вопросы и задания
- •Лабораторная работа №5 (2 часа) Программирование графики
- •Задание
- •Программа работы
- •Пояснения к работе
- •Указания к выполнению работы
- •Контрольные вопросы и задания
- •Указания к выполнению работы
- •Контрольные вопросы и задания
- •Контрольные вопросы и задания
- •Указания к выполнению работы
- •Контрольные вопросы и задания
- •Лабораторная работа №9 (2 часа) Обработка исключительных ситуаций
- •Задание
- •Программа работы
- •Пояснения к работе
- •Указания к выполнению работы
- •Контрольные вопросы и задания
- •Указания к выполнению работы
- •Контрольные вопросы и задания
- •Пояснения к работе
- •Указания к выполнению работы
- •Контрольные вопросы и задания
- •Лабораторная работа №12 (2 часа) Технология тестирования логики программ
- •Задание
- •Программа работы
- •Пояснения к работе
- •Указания к выполнению работы
- •Контрольные вопросы и задания
- •Технология разработки программного обеспечения в среде Delphi
- •346428, Новочеркасск, ул. Просвещения, 132
Министерство образования и науки Российской Федерации
Федеральное агентство по образованию
Южно-Российский государственный технический университет
(Новочеркасский политехнический институт)
Технология разработки программного
обеспечения в среде Delphi
Учебно-методическое пособие
к лабораторным работам по курсу
«Технологии программирования»
Новочеркасск 2008
УДК 681.3.06
Рецензент – канд. техн. наук, доц. Д.В. Гринченков
Мохов В.А.
Технология разработки программного обеспечения в среде Delphi: учебно-методическое пособие к лабораторным работам по курсу «Технологии программирования» / В.А. Мохов; Юж.– Рос. гос. техн. ун-т. – Новочеркасск: ЮРГТУ, 2008. – 54 с.
В методическом пособии приводятся описания и методика выполнения лабораторных работ по изучению основ технологии программирования в интегрированной среде Delphi на платформе ОС Windows.
Методические указания предназначены для студентов, обучающихся по специальности 23010165(220100) – «Вычислительные машины, комплексы, системы и сети» и по направлению подготовки бакалавров 654600 – «Информатика и вычислительная техника», а также могут использоваться преподавателями, слушателями ФПК и студентами других форм обучения специальности 23010165(220100) и направления 654600.
УДК 681.3.06
© Южно–Российский государственный
технический университет, 2008
© Мохов В.А., 2008
Лабораторная работа №1 (2 часа) Организация проекта приложения
Цель: освоить технологию работы с проектом приложения в среде Delphi.
Оборудование: ПЭВМ IBM PC-AT.
Программные средства: ОС семейства Windows, среда Delphi 5.* (или выше).
Задание
Разработать приложение с пустой формой, которое выводит с помощью всплывающей подсказки информацию об имени файла проекта, а также выполняет вызов одного из методов объекта Application и обрабатывает одно из его событий (по заданию преподавателя). Для приложения необходимо установить заголовок, в котором указать свою фамилию, изменить стандартную иконку приложения и выполнить следующие требования, определяемые по последней цифре Вашей зачетной книжки (табл.1.1).
Таблица 1.1
Цифра в зачетной книжке |
Цвет всплывающей подсказки |
Задержка перед выводом окна подсказки, с |
Интервал отображения подсказки, с |
Дополнительное условие |
0 |
clRed |
10 |
1 |
Корректное завершение |
1 |
clGray |
9 |
2 |
Запуск в свёрнутом виде |
2 |
clFuchsia |
8 |
3 |
Организация длительного цикла |
3 |
clSkyBlue |
7 |
4 |
Выполнение действий при простое |
4 |
clNavy |
6 |
5 |
Выдача сообщения при потере фокуса |
5 |
clGreen |
5 |
6 |
Выдача сообщения при получении фокуса |
6 |
clYellow |
4 |
7 |
Выполнение действий при простое |
7 |
clBlue |
3 |
8 |
Организация длительного цикла |
8 |
clAqua |
2 |
9 |
Запуск в свёрнутом виде |
9 |
clSilver |
1 |
10 |
Выдача сообщения при получении фокуса |
Программа работы
1. Изучить состав файлов проекта.
2. Ознакомиться с основными свойствами, методами, событиями и приёмами работы с объектом Application.
3. Написать код программы в соответствии с заданием.
4. Выявить и исправить ошибки.
5. Расставить по тексту программы комментарии.
6. Откомпилировать исходный текст программы.